The Options tab contains settings that specifically affect the documents that are imported as part of the batch.
The following settings are available:

Add Documents to Workflow |
Note:
To use this option you must be properly licensed for Workflow. Place processed documents into a Workflow life cycle associated with the Document Type of the imported documents. Note:
Documents can only be added to Unity life cycles from the Core-based OnBase Client interface. When this option is selected, the following options are available:
CAUTION:
Documents in the Incomplete Process queue can be viewed and retrieved by anyone with access to the queue, even if those users do not normally have rights sufficient to view and retrieve those documents in OnBase. |
Auto-Folder Documents |
Enables documents to be automatically placed in folders upon processing. Ensure you have Auto-Foldering properly configured before selecting this option. See the Folders module reference guide for more information. If this option is selected, Auto-Foldering is enabled by default for the process. However, it can still be disabled when a user initiates the process from the OnBase Client by deselecting the Create Auto Folder option. |
Accumulate Processing Information |
Compiles the Verification Reports for this process in a daily cumulative report. This cumulative report contains information for all processes which have this option selected, and is stored as a text document in the SYS - Verification Reports Document Type. |
Extract Index Information |
Stores all Keyword Values extracted from the Keyword Update file during processing in a text file. You must also select an index extraction format from the Index Extraction Format drop-down list on the Processing tab. If there are multiple Keyword Values for one Keyword Type, only the first value listed will be extracted. To configure an Index Extraction Format, see Configuring Index Extraction. |
Store AutoFill Keyword Set Data |
Stores Keyword Values from the import file into the associated AutoFill Keyword Set. If there is already an AutoFill Keyword Set instance containing the Primary Keyword Value from the import file, no new AutoFill Keyword Set instance will be created. |
